    Thanks. So something like ranco just controls and maintains the temp? What would be the best thing to use to heat say an 6 tier rack. And what would b good for humidity?

    A ranco is a thermostat, so yeah it just controls the temp. To heat a rack, most people use flexwatt. Tubs maintain humidity very well on their own.

    Some racks use heat rope other use flexxwatt heat tape. I have Freedom Breeder, Animal plastics and Vision racks. The nice thing about the visions is you can change the size of tubs per level, most other racks are one tub size per rack/\.
